Recording economic deals or occasions Accounting is the document of financial transactions that happen in company day-to-day or any kind of time so as to have a proper and accurate financial report.Records were made in sequential order, and for short-lived usage just. Daily records were then moved to a daybook or account ledger to balance the accounts and to create an irreversible journal; after that the waste publication might be thrown out, hence the name.
Sales and purchases typically have invoices or invoices. Historically, down payment slides were generated when lodgements (deposits) were made to a checking account; and checks (led to "cheques" in the UK and several various other countries) were written to pay cash out of the account. Nowadays such deals are mostly made digitally. Accounting initially entails tape-recording the information of every one of these source records right into multi-column journals (likewise referred to as publications of first entrance or daybooks).

Column One contains the names of those accounts in the ledger (CRA compliance) which have a non-zero equilibrium - https://www.storeboard.com/digitalprogressivebookkeepingltd. If an account has a debit balance, the balance amount is copied right into Column 2 (the debit column); if an account has a credit scores balance, the amount is duplicated right into Column 3 (the credit column)

Various other modifications such as publishing depreciation and prepayments are also done currently. This results in a listing called the adjusted trial balance. It is the accounts in this list, and their corresponding debit or credit rating balances, that are made use of to prepare the resource monetary statements. Finally economic declarations are drawn from the test equilibrium, which might include: The key accounting record in single-entry accounting is the money book, which is similar to a bank account register (in UK: cheque account, existing account), except all entrances are allocated among numerous classifications of income and cost accounts.
To conserve time and avoid the mistakes of hand-operated calculations, single-entry bookkeeping can be done today with diy accounting software. A double-entry accounting system is a set of regulations for videotaping financial information in a financial accountancy system in which every purchase or occasion adjustments at the very least two different ledger accounts.
The journal likewise figures out the equilibrium of every account, which is moved into the equilibrium sheet or the revenue declaration. There are 3 various sort of ledgers that handle book-keeping: Sales ledger, which deals mostly with the balance dues account. This journal contains the documents of the economic purchases made by customers to business

The single-entry approach will match small exclusive business and single proprietorships that do not buy or market on debt, own little to no physical assets, and hold small quantities of stock. Double-entry accounting is much more durable.
The following step is selecting between a cash or amassing basis for your accounting. This choice will certainly depend upon when your service identifies its earnings and costs. In cash-based, you recognize revenue when you obtain cash into your service. Expenditures are recognized when they are spent for. In other words, whenever cash money enters or leaves your accounts, they are recognized in guides.

In the amassing method, earnings is identified when it is made. Expenses are taped when they are sustained, usually along with matching revenues. The actual money does not have to enter or exit for the purchase to be videotaped. You can mark your sales and purchases made on debt immediately.
